Photo: NZ HeraldA high-profile New Zealand musician has been arrested on nearly a dozen counts of family violence, the latest alleged incident on Boxing Day in Queenstown last year. The Auckland resident appeared in Auckland District Court late this afternoon wearing a long black shirt and glasses and faces charges dating back to November 2022. The latest alleged incident occurred on Boxing Day in Queenstown and is said by police to have involved an assault using a water bottle as a weapon. Another alleged assault, in July last year, involved a slipper as a weapon, court documents state. He elected a trial by jury and was ordered to return to court for his next appearance in May.
